In collaboration with Japanese astronomer Masanori Hirasawa, Suzuki discovered 52 numbered minor planets at Mount Nyukasa Station between 1991 and 1998. Both men are graduates of Waseda University, which they named an asteroid after in 1991. Provided by Wikipedia
